3.8.6 Lateral Arm and Lateral Arm Accessories
Warning:
Be careful when working with the Lateral Arm. Bumping or jarring the
Lateral Arm can affect system accuracy, cause patient injury, or cause
equipment damage.
Lateral Arm Overview
Figure 20: Lateral Arm Components
Table 3: Components of the Lateral Arm
# Name Description
1 Lateral Arm Mount Mounting structure for the Lateral Arm. Attaches to the Standard
Device Mount and holds the Lateral Arm on the Biopsy Guidance
Module.
2 X-Stop Position
Indicator
Shows the X-Stop position on the bottom scale on the Lateral Arm.
3 X-Stop Lever Locking lever that locks and unlocks the X-Stop into position on the
Lateral Arm.
4 X-Stop Stops Carriage movement when locked into position. Set the X-axis
Position Indicator at the Lat X coordinate on the lower scale to keep
the biopsy device from traveling past the Lat X target. Push up while
sliding the X-Stop along the Lateral Arm for smooth movement.
